Understanding the Concept of “Schema”

At the heart of KAIROS lies the notion of “schema,” a term borrowed from cognitive science. It encompasses the mental frameworks we use to make sense of the world around us. When you think about buying groceries, for example, numerous schemas come into play, including selecting items and processing payment. These schemas help to simplify complex processes, but capturing them within an AI system poses significant challenges. Unlike the predictable fall of an apple from a tree, human experiences and interactions lack rigid definitions, making them harder to program into algorithms.

The Challenge of Defining Complexity

As the world becomes increasingly interconnected, the challenge becomes even more daunting. How do we devise schemas for larger, multifaceted events like economic crises, political upheavals, or social movements? It’s here that DARPA’s KAIROS program seeks to make strides by enabling AI to derive its own schemas through extensive data ingestion. Theoretically, the system will begin by gathering information from a variety of sources—books, news articles, social media posts—to construct a repository of basic schemas. This step represents the foundation necessary for the AI to recognize larger, more complex narratives.

The Road Ahead: Automating Schema Development

Currently, the development and verification of schemas require exhaustive human effort, which is counterintuitive given the program’s goals. KAIROS aims to flip this conventional model on its head by moving towards a semi-automated system capable of evolving its understanding autonomously. By allowing the AI to not only ingest vast amounts of data but also apply reasoning to draw correlations among seemingly unrelated events, the project seeks to enable a comprehensive narrative-building process.
